Lincoln Nautilus: Information and Entertainment System - General Information - Vehicles With: SYNC 4 / Rear Door Tweeter Speaker. Removal and Installation

Removal

All vehicles

  1. Remove the rear door trim panel.
    Refer to: Rear Door Trim Panel (501-05 Interior Trim and Ornamentation, Removal and Installation).

Vehicles with: Harman Revel Audio System

  1. Remove the screws and the tweeter speaker through the front of the door panel.

Vehicles with: AM/FM/CD/SYNC/Touchscreen Display

  1. Remove the screws and the tweeter speaker.

Installation

  1. To install, reverse the removal procedure.
